Operating principle and structure of the repeater

The basis of any amplifier, including products Vegatel, is the external antenna receiving a weak signal from the operator’s base station. Repeater does not generate a new signal, but only amplifies the received one and broadcasts it indoors through an internal antenna. This process occurs in real time, providing two-way communication without delay.

Structurally, the device is a block with electronic boards, where noise is filtered and the useful signal is amplified. Gain depends on the specific model and can vary from 60 to 100 dB. It is important to understand that the quality of the incoming signal directly affects the quality of the amplified output.

The system automatically regulates power to avoid self-excitation and interference in the operator's network. If the external signal is too weak or, conversely, overloaded, automatic gain control (AGC) will adjust the operating parameters. This protects the equipment from overheating and ensures connection stability.

The Myth of Signal Creation

Many people mistakenly believe that a repeater creates a connection out of nothing. In fact, if there is a signal outside (absolute zero), the amplifier will not be able to amplify anything. He needs at least a minimal “hook” on the external antenna.

Vegatel model selection criteria

Choosing the right model is not just buying a box off the shelf, but an engineering task that requires evaluating several parameters. The first step is to determine room areawhere improved communication is required. For small apartments or offices up to 200 sq. m, compact models are suitable, while warehouses or cottages will require more powerful solutions.

The second important factor is the communication standard used by your operator in the area. Vegatel offers both universal tri-band repeaters and specialized devices for 4G. If the main emphasis is on mobile Internet, priority should be given to models with support LTE bands.

It is also worth paying attention to the type of external antenna that is included in the kit or purchased separately. Directional waveform antennas provide better results at greater distances from the tower, while omnidirectional antennas are suitable for urban environments where the signal is reflected from buildings.

Installation instructions

Installing an amplifier requires compliance with certain rules, violation of which can reduce the effectiveness of the system to zero. The first step is always to find a location with the best signal to install an external antenna. To do this, you can use the phone's engineering mode or a special signal level meter.

After determining the installation point, it is necessary to secure the external antenna to a mast or bracket. The reduction cable must be of high quality, with low attenuation, and reliably protected from moisture. All connections on the roof must be sealed with special tape or heat shrink.

The internal antenna is placed in the center of the coverage area, ideally on the ceiling. The distance between the external and internal antennas should be maximum to avoid self-excitation systems. The minimum vertical spacing is usually 4-5 meters in the presence of reinforced concrete floors.

⚠️ Attention: It is strictly forbidden to turn on the repeater until all antenna connections have been completely checked. Operating without connected antennas or with a damaged feeder can lead to immediate failure of the amplifier.

System setup and optimization

After physical installation and first switching on, the system usually begins to operate in automatic mode. However, manual adjustments may be required to achieve the ideal result. Some models Vegatel It is possible to adjust the gain for different frequency ranges.

If the indicators on the device body indicate overload or self-excitation (usually flashing red or yellow), it is necessary to reduce the sensitivity. This is done using potentiometers on the case or by software, depending on the model. Optimal level signal is achieved when the indicators are green but not at the limit.

Use network scanner apps (such as Network Cell Info) on your smartphone to accurately monitor signal strength (RSRP, SINR) before and after installing your amplifier. The numbers give a more objective picture than the “sticks” on the screen.

It is also important to check the operation of the system with different operators if the repeater is multi-band. It happens that the amplification of one range creates intermodulation interference for another. In such cases, fine balancing or reorientation of the external antenna is required.

Typical errors and ways to resolve them

One of the most common mistakes is using a low-quality cable. A cheap cable with high attenuation can “eat up” the entire (gain) of the antenna before the signal even gets to the repeater. For 4G frequencies, it is recommended to use a cable with a diameter of at least 7-8 mm with a copper core.

Another common problem is the incorrect direction of the external antenna. Even a deviation of 10-15 degrees from the base station can significantly reduce the efficiency of the system. For channel-wave directional antennas, positioning accuracy is critical.

90% of problems with the operation of an amplifier are not related to a malfunction of the device itself, but to errors during the installation of the antenna-feeder path.

Also, users often ignore the presence of metal structures between the external and internal antennas. If the internal antenna is located directly below the external one (on different floors without overlap), the system can enter protection mode. It is necessary to provide spatial resolution between the receiving and transmitting antennas.

⚠️ Attention: Installing the amplifier in rooms with high humidity (baths, saunas, unheated warehouses) without additional protection can lead to oxidation of the contacts and corrosion of the board. Consider the IP protection class when choosing the installation location.

The use of cellular boosters in Russia is regulated by law. The equipment must have a valid certificate of conformity and a declaration of conformity with the technical regulations of the Customs Union. Purchasing “gray” devices from Chinese sites without documents can lead to problems during verification or complaints from operators.

Official repeaters Vegatel have all the necessary permits and are included in the register of communications. This ensures that the device does not cause harmful interference to operator base stations and operates in permitted frequency bands.

If interference occurs in the operator’s network, specialists have the right to demand that uncertified equipment be turned off. Therefore, saving on the purchase of a “proven” device may result in fines or confiscation of the equipment. Legality use is a guarantee of peace of mind and stable operation.

Frequently asked questions (FAQ)

Do I need to register the Vegatel amplifier with Roskomnadzor?

Registration of the amplifier itself as a radio station is not required, since it is an auxiliary equipment. However, the use of frequency resources is carried out on the basis of licenses from telecom operators. The main requirement is the use of certified equipment that does not cause interference.

Will the repeater strengthen the signal if the phone doesn’t receive reception at all outside?

The repeater amplifies the existing signal. If on the street, where the external antenna is installed, the signal is completely absent (or is below the sensitivity of the receiver), there will be nothing to amplify. At least a minimum signal level is required for stable operation of the system.

Is it possible to use one repeater on several floors?

Yes, this is possible, but it requires proper design. It is necessary to use signal dividers (splitters) and lay cables to internal antennas on each floor. It is important to take into account signal loss in the cable and correctly calculate the repeater power.

Does a thunderstorm affect the operation of an external antenna?

A direct lightning strike on the antenna should be avoided by installing a lightning rod higher than the mast. However, power surges during a thunderstorm are dangerous for the repeater electronics. It is recommended to use surge protectors or uninterruptible power supplies.

What is the service life of Vegatel equipment?

With proper operation and compliance with temperature conditions, the service life of the equipment is on average 5-7 years or more. External factors such as ultraviolet radiation, moisture and temperature changes can shorten the life of external components (antennas and cables).
